Substitute Teachers for Special Education Summer SchoolJP5101

The Ulster BOCES Special Education Summer School Program is seeking Substitute Teachers for on-call positions at the Center for Innovative Teaching & Learning (CITL) at Anna Devine and Port Ewen. The program runs five days per week, Monday through Friday, 8:00am to 1:30pm, July 8 through August 16. Experience working with special needs children preferred. Fingerprinting required.

Rate of Pay: $183.00/day

GENERAL RESPONSIBILITIES:
To help students develop skills and knowledge that will contribute to their development as mature, able and responsible men and women.
 
SPECIFIC DUTIES:

  1. Meets and instructs assigned classes in the locations and at the times designated by the administrator.
  2. Plans a program of study that is consistent with the individualized education plan.
  3. Maintains written lesson plans, establishes clear objectives for all lessons, and communicates these objectives to students.
  4. Employs a variety of instructional techniques and instructional media consistent with the physical limitations of the location provided and the needs and capabilities of the individuals or student groups involved.
  5. Creates a classroom environment that is conducive to learning and appropriate to the maturity and interests of the students.
  6. Takes all necessary and reasonable precautions to protect students, equipment, materials and facilities.
  7. Assists the administration in implementing all policies and rules governing student conduct, develops reasonable rules of classroom behavior and procedure, and maintains order in the classroom in a fair and just manner.
  8. Encourages students to set and maintain standards of classroom behavior.
  9. Assesses the performance of students on a regular basis and provides progress reports as required.
  10. Administers and scores State Education Department assessments.
  11. Cooperates with other professional staff members in assessing and helping students solve health, attitude and learning problems.
  12. Maintains accurate, complete and correct records as required by law, district policy and administrative regulation and provides reports of same when requested within designated time frames.
  13. Makes provision for being available to students and parents for education-related purposes outside the instructional day when required or requested to do so under reasonable terms.
  14. Plans and coordinates purposeful assignments for classroom teaching assistant, teacher aide(s) and volunteer(s).
  15. Plans and coordinates, when necessary, with mainstream teachers.
  16. Selects and requisitions books, instructional aids and instructional supplies.
  17. Participates in curriculum and other developmental programs as required.
  18. Strives to maintain and improve professional competence.
  19. Attends staff meetings and serves on staff committees as required.
  20. Assumes other duties as assigned by the Supervisor.
